James Carew - UK - Student 08/09

Before starting YOT, my view of it was very much that it was basically a bible college based around lectures on theology. Whilst we do study theology it is actually just a part of the course. Just as important is the developing of my character into one which will enable me to face life. Doing completely crazy things like jumping off rocks into the sea, doing night hikes, running a kids club and fashion show all combine to challenge my character and causes it to mature. Having the leaders on tap is fantastic and allows you to learn from them 24 hours a day. Living on my own for the last 10 years meant that moving into the YOT house with 20 others was a shock but it has helped me to grow and form relationships, "rubbing corners off each other". Part of me wishes I had done YOT when I was 18 as I would have avoided so many of my mistakes but there again, I am actually getting a lot more out of the course now because of all my experiences over the last few years which gives me more focus. I would absolutely recommend YOT to anyone who wants to go further with God, wants to get direction for their life and have a great year!
